A Russian teenager living in London dies during childbirth but leaves clues in her diary that could tie her child to a rape involving a violent Russian mob family.

The film portrays Kirill's queer identity as a source of profound vulnerability and misery within the brutal, hyper-masculine world of the Russian mafia. His father exploits his sexuality for control, leading to Kirill's self-destructive behavior and emotional torment. The narrative primarily highlights the degradation and suffering associated with Kirill's identity in this oppressive environment, without offering an affirming counter-narrative.
